Welcome to the World of Ukufa, as the Salamese call their homeworld.
Ukufa is one of the many planets in the universe, and has become the poster child for existence, being the lucky (or unlucky if you don't like orc armies knocking at your door) planet to be positioned in the centre of a grand magical construct known as the Great Chain. They aren't the only world, however, as the universe is filled with hundreds of thousands of planets, many of which are inhabited, but it is the focus of work I'm putting into the setting.
The whole world is a wide, expansive place set over multiple planets in a vast universe. It can be confusing to keep track of it all, but this page serves as a comprehensive compendium of any and all knowledge of Ukufa, from the vast cosmos all the way down to the individual nations of the worlds.   There are three main planets, at least for now, that the events of the timeline take place with, the first of which is the most often mentioned; the World of Ukufa. Despite this familiarity, Ukufa is not the only major world, with the World of Irontooth, homeworld of the Reaver Kinds, and the Cracked World of Sinda both being important for the timeline and story of the setting. Despite their importance, these three planets are not the only inhabited worlds but are rather the three most significant, and most well known, worlds.
Home to the Orcs and other Reaver Races, the World of Irontooth is a mostly uncivilised planet filled with warring clans and tribes that all seek total domincance, and who eventually learned to traverse the Great Chain, pillaging and invading other worlds as they pioneered the first methods of manipulating the chain.

Taking place in the centre of the Great Chain, the World of Ukufa is home to a vast array of creatures and races with a long history linking to various ancient civilisations that once spread across the cosmos. Ukufa is also the primary focus of the setting.
The last domain of some of the oldest civilisations, the Cracked World of Sinda is a highly advanced Cracked Planet whose inhabitants barely survived the great calamities that afflict it's solar system. Although often curious, the inhabitants of Sinda keep themselves closed off and are the only planet to fully sever it's connection to the Great Chain.
